§ 11.32.010. General.  


Latest version.
  • A.

    It is the policy of the City, in the exercise of its police powers for the protection of the public safety, public health, and general welfare, to assure equal opportunity to all persons to live in decent housing facilities and to eliminate discrimination in all housing accommodations regardless of race, color, religion, disability, familial status, sexual orientation, gender identity, marital status, sex, source of income, immigration status, citizenship status, or national origin, and to that end to prohibit discrimination in all housing accommodations by any person.

    B.

    For purposes of this chapter, "immigration status" and "citizenship status" include:

    1.

    A person's actual immigration or citizenship status; and

    2.

    A person's perceived immigration or citizenship status, including a perception based on the person or on the person's association with a person who has or is perceived to have a particular immigration or citizenship status.
